Resumo: | The known metabolites of the genus Senna have a variety of applications, while the oldest is like purging and preparation is present in the British Pharmacopoeia, European, American and Brazilian indicated for cases of constipation. Are used in folk medicine preparations of various species of the genus as, stomachic, febrifuge, antianemics, antiblenorrÃgica, antinefrÃtica,antidot a, antimycotic, diuretic, fungicidal, laxative and against skin diseases. In this stdy is described the investigation of chemical of Senna georgica H. S. Irwin Barneby (Leguminoseae), popularly known as "Lava pratoâ and "mata pasto". The literature review revealed the complete absence of studies chemical, biological and pharmacological performed with this species, which is why the plant was selected for the study. The chemical study started with chromatographic treatment of hexane andethanol extracts of Senna which allowed the isolation and identification of two anthraquinones crisofanol and fisciona,the triterpene lupeol, two phytosteroid shaped and acid free and glycosylated triacontanÃico. Another stage of the work was devoted to the pharmacological study of S.georgica, which analyzed by testing the antioxidant potential, cytotoxicity and anticolinasterÃsico of extracts hexane and ethanol of flowers, pods, leaves, stem and root of the plant. The structural determinations were made using techniques of infrared spectroscopy, nuclear magnetic resonance of a 1-H-and C-13 uni-dimensional, mass spectrometry and comparison with data reported in the literature. |
